eco Survey Shows: One in Four Germans Has Been a Victim of Illegal Websites

According to a new representative survey conducted by the market and opinion research institute Civey on behalf of eco – Association of the Internet Industry, one in four Germans (25.9%) has already fallen victim to such illegal websites.* At the same time, there is a strong call for legal measures to be taken against such online content: around 85% of those surveyed believe it is important to take legal action against illegal websites.**

ICANN81 Readout: Highlights & Key Takeaways from the 26th Annual General Meeting in Istanbul

On 26 November 2024, eco – Association of the Internet Industry and ICANN hosted a joint ICANN81 Readout to discuss developments from the 26th Annual General Meeting, held in Istanbul, Turkey, 9 - 14 November 2024. Moderated by Lars Steffen, Head of International Digital Infrastructure and Resilience at eco, the session featured insights from key ICANN stakeholders. The 8-page Readout summary is now available.
